About the Alolan Ninetales-GX Pokémon Card

Alolan Ninetales-GX is a Water-type Pokémon card with 210 HP from the Guardians Rising set, part of the Sun & Moon series. It carries the collector number 22/145 and is classified as Rare Holo GX. The Guardians Rising set was released on May 5, 2017.

Alolan Ninetales-GX Pokémon Card Details

Card name: Alolan Ninetales-GX

Card number: 22/145

Set: Guardians Rising

Series: Sun & Moon

Rarity: Rare Holo GX

Subtypes: Stage 1, GX

Type: Water

HP: 210

Artist: 5ban Graphics

Release date: May 5, 2017

National Pokédex number: 38

Other Printings of Alolan Ninetales-GX

Alolan Ninetales-GX appears on more than one card across the catalog. Other printings include Lost Thunder 225 (around $85.75), Guardians Rising 150 (around $75.83) and Hidden Fates Shiny Vault SV53 (around $52.87).

These are distinct cards rather than a single listing; compare the set, collector number, and rarity when identifying a specific copy.
